A dividend is a distribution of a portion of a company's earnings, decided by the board of directors, paid to a class of its shareholders.
Dividends can be issued as cash payments, as shares of stock, or other property
So, we can say that the dividend is a payment made to shareholders that is proportional to the number of shares owned.
